Responsibilities:
-Carry out duties as assigned by the Chief Power Engineer, including oversight of maintenance activities in accordance with the Quality Control Program (QCP), participation in engineering upgrades and management of change processes, and support in the operation, maintenance, and integrity of the steam system
-Oversee the safe and efficient operation of the Sulfuric Acid plant boiler, two Ammonium Sulphate Crystallization Plants, two Oxygen Plants and the Utility Plant (2 high pressure boilers)
-Ensure the steam and pressure systems are operated and maintained according to regulations
-Liaise with the Technical Safety Authority of Saskatchewan (TSASK) concerning on-site boilers and pressure vessels
-Maintain standards, policies and work-instructions
-Responsible for meeting cost effective production targets
-Supervise, coach and monitor performance of the crew
Skills and Qualifications:
-Must possess a 1st Class Power Engineers certificate
o Consideration will be given to those who have a 2nd Class ticket with progress towards their 1st Class
-5+ years of related work experience is preferred
-Previous supervision experience is considered an asset
-Previous work experience within a chemical plant, acid plant, and crystallization experience is an asset
-Familiarity with computerized maintenance management systems and with Delta-V DCS control systems
-Ability to foster and maintain positive working relationships with other departments and work closely and effectively with all team members
-Effective communication skills including verbal, written and electronic
Work Location, Schedule & Conditions:
-McClean Lake site
-14 days in and 14 days out rotating schedule
-Normally an 11 hour work day, although some activity outside or normal working hours may be required
-Some exposure to lifting and high heat conditions are required
